Wataru IWATA is a Japanese composer/Artist/ Director received a classical piano training since the age of 5. Engaged in TV advertising song production from the age of 6. Started to compose with a multi-track recorder at the age of 9. He also learned Jazz theory at the age of 15.
He spent youth in Boston and NY city and received a shudder from Free Jazz. He studied a painting and art production under Japanese painter, Atsushi Sugimura while he was working as an assistant in NY. After returning to Japan, he has organized painting exhibitions and art installations, performance group to perform, composed music for both commercial and non- commercial, produced multimedia materials, performed Piano trios, quartet, and lecturers at technical school.
Currently, in addition to the piano performance, he also develops a wide range of creative, performances and produces activities in the fields of contemporary, electronic music and media arts. Besides, as a director, he has been actively engaged in transdisciplinary activities such as planning of classical music concerts, writing articles to a science and Literary magazines, planning, and holding of an international scientific symposium, and curating art exhibitions.
